Geelani's tele address to slain militants funeral
Accuses New Delhi of genocide of JK People
8/9/2012 12:05:17 AM
Early Times Report
Kishtwar, Aug 8 : Hurriyat (G) chairman, Syed Ali Geelani seems determined to defy the government restrictions. He addressed the funeral of slain Hizb commander through the medium of telephone today.
Geelani with the help of his supporters addressed the gathering on mobile phone connected with loudspeaker and accused government of India of genocide of Jammu Kashmir people.
During his 19 minute hate speech, the senior police officers who were present on the spot listening to his address. Geelani in his address urged the people to remain united and stressed need for revolt against the` Indian occupation' in Jammu and Kashmir. He said that over one lac people are buried in different graveyards of Jammu and Kashmir and hoped that they will fight for the cause of self determination of Kashmir till last breath. He told the people not to dampen their spirits and assured them that the day will come soon when Jammu and Kashmir will attain independence. He said that the fight against the Indian occupation in Jammu and Kashmir will remain continue till last army man remains in the state. He added that they will never talk with any one until and unless Indian government demilitarized the Jammu and Kashmir. He said that sacrifice of people like Amir Kamal will yield good result in days to come and term him as a freedom fighter who laid down his life for the Kashmir cause. The fresh salvo of Gelani against union of India helps the anti Indian agencies in Jammu and Kashmir to find its place in public domain and to gain the sympathies of common people to keep its anti Indian agenda alive. Meanwhile Kishtwar police register FIR NO: 209 at police station Kishtwar under relevant section of unlawful activists and anti national act against unidentified persons for raising Pro-Azadi and anti Indian slogans during funeral procession of slain Hizb Commander Amir Ali Kamal who was laid to rest at martyr graveyard in Kishtwar. Even though FIR was registered by Kishtwar police, but no arrest has been made so far. There is no confirmation from police weather Kishtwar police will initiate any action against Gelani for his hate speech on telephone.
